TlMoCl is an intermetallic compound combining thallium, molybdenum, and chlorine, representing a specialized metal-based material from the transition metal halide family. This is a research-phase compound with limited industrial production; materials in this chemical family are investigated for potential applications in electronic devices, catalysis, and advanced functional materials where the combination of heavy and transition metals offers unique electronic or structural properties. Engineers would consider this material primarily in experimental contexts where conventional alternatives prove insufficient, though commercial availability and scalability remain significant constraints.
